About Logan Power

Logan Power provides electricity for Logan, Utah and is a municipally owned entity. With 21,412 consumers, the supplier provides electricity to 19,162 residential customers, 2,243 commercial properties and 7 industrial accounts. On average, Logan Power's residential electricity price is 12.52 cents per kilowatt hour, which is, fortunately, 20.52% lower than the average national rate of 15.76 cents. They had sales of 438,437 megawatt hours in 2022 via retail sales. The electricity sourced by the company is made up of multiple electricity sources including 17,720 megawatt hours generated at power plants they own and 441,607 acquired on wholesale channels. Logan Power made $41,794,000 in 2022 from electricity sales to end users alone.

The nationwide average monthly residential power bill is $135.34, while the Logan Power average is 54.50% below at $61.58 per month. This is the 73rd lowest average monthly bill amount for a provider in the nation. Logan Power is the 8th largest supplier out of 47 suppliers in Utah based on total megawatt hours sold. Electricity production plants owned by the supplier use non-renewable fuel types to generate 31.54% of their total electricity production, or 5,593 megawatt hours. This amount ranks them at 14th in Utah out of 47 companies. Electricity generation from sustainable fuel sources by the provider totals 12,138 megawatt hours, ranking the company 297th out of the 3526 we track in the US.

Energy Loss

All electricity providers who generate electricity suffer from some amount of energy loss from heat dissipation or alternative factors. Logan Power is no different, as they have a yearly loss of roughly 2.20% of the electricity they produce. The state average for energy loss is 2.56% and the nationwide average is 2.87%. This gives Logan Power a ranking of 3rd best out of 47 companies in the state and 227th best out of 3526 suppliers in the US.
